Q: Is 34,655,516 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 34,655,516 is a composite number.

Why is 34,655,516 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 34,655,516 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 7 14 28 829 1,493 1,658 2,986 3,316 5,803 5,972 10,451 11,606 20,902 23,212 41,804 1,237,697 2,475,394 4,950,788 8,663,879 17,327,758 and 34,655,516, with no remainder.

Since 34,655,516 cannot be divided by just 1 and 34,655,516, it is a composite number.
